Well there is the option of getting on disability. In the US you can get disability for mental health issues as well as physical ones. A lot of times you get rejected the first time you apply, but I got a lawyer the second time and I got approved after that. I also have Medicaid and it pays for medication and surgeries, although it doesn't pay for all dental stuff. You could also get the bridge card for food which I also have. A single person can get up to $150 a month for food although that is not enough I don't think but at least it helps you stay alive. You can apply for the bridge card at Department of Human Services I think. There is also the food pantry or soup kitchens. There are many organizations that can help you as well.
